We may start you doing support on Contact Form 7 (CF7) to train you in how we do support at CF7 Skins.

This will introduce you to using Help Scout and also help you to learn CF7 better.

You will need to very skilled at using CF7 to offer excellent support for CF7 Skins.

  1. We start with us allocating you questions from the CF7 forum
  2. We’ll show you how to add questions from the CF7 forum into Help Scout
  3. You then prepare a draft response in Help Scout for us to review
  4. Once OK’ed by us you post the response in the CF7 forum
  5. When that is working consistently, with no corrections from us, we move on to you selecting suitable questions from the CF7 forum & preparing the draft response for our approval.
  6. When you do a certain number in a row without corrections, you will be allowed to select & answer questions in the CF7 Forum without preparing a draft.
  7. When you do a certain number in a row without corrections you will move on to start training on supporting CF7 Skins.
  8. Then we repeat the same process with CF7 Skins.

You will receive notifications of questions allocated to you via email.

The time in each stage of training will depend on getting to a point where you answer a certain number of questions without us making any corrections.

You move onto training to do support for CF7 Skins when you are consistently doing support on Contact Form 7 the way we want support done.

We don’t let any contact with CF7 Skins customers until we are confident you are doing CF7 Skins support the way we want it done.

3 key questions

We focus on answering the following common questions that get asked repeatedly in the CF7 Support forum.

Contact Form 7 Email Issues
JavaScript Conflict Problems
Styling Contact Form 7 Forms

We’’ve found if we don’t answer these questions regularly (within 24 hours) other users will add comments like “Me too” ” I’ve got the same problem” etc.

Selecting Questions

We generally answer questions in the order they are received.

Use the following priorities:
1. Styling issues
2. Mail “me too” questions
3. Questions you can answer quickly & easily
